Description
Ryū, a 12-year-old child prodigy serving at Wistal Royal Pharmacy, sports dark chestnut hair and aqua-blue eyes. His wardrobe features baggy, youth-appropriate attire accented by a scarf, later replaced by a functional winter poncho in Lilias. A pragmatic decision to trim his hair shorter marks a visible shift toward practicality.

Possessing a calm maturity beyond his years, Ryū’s intense focus on pharmacological studies—especially poisonous plant interactions—earns him inadvertent adult treatment, fostering social detachment. Struggling to navigate emotional exchanges and burdened by rumors about his toxicological interests, his reserved nature initially distances peers. Yet beneath this lies a persistent drive to strengthen both mind and body, voiced through frequent wishes to accelerate his growth.

Plucked early from ordinary life for his genius, Ryū’s sheltered upbringing in Clarines’ capital revolved around work, devoid of childhood companionships. His dynamic with Shirayuki begins when she joins the palace pharmacists, catalyzing his social evolution. Collaborating on Olin Maris research in Lilias, he tentatively cultivates trust and communication skills.

The Lilias chapter sparks profound change: friendship with local boy Kirito hones Ryū’s social awareness, while thawing reserve allows warmer colleague interactions and more open dialogue. Physical growing pains herald a height surge, paralleling his adolescent transition.

Garak Gazelt, his mentor, provides paternal guidance, while Shirayuki’s influence softens his relational hesitations. Bonds with Obi and Zen ease his integration into social circles, though early encounters with Zen reveal discomfort at being typecast as prematurely serious.

Notable quirks include limited stamina, culinary ineptitude, and a tendency to nap beneath his desk during distractions—a habit Shirayuki once replicated experimentally. He favors the crimson-petaled Yura Shigure plant for its beauty, coincidentally echoing his friend’s hair hue.

Post-Olin Maris resolution, Ryū opts to stay in Lilias with Shirayuki and Obi, dedicating himself to disseminating safe Phostyrias variants. This choice underscores his evolving prioritization of teamwork and ongoing self-development over solitary pursuits.
